A hearty and nutritious high protein beef rice dish packed with lean ground beef, vegetables, and brown rice, perfect for a balanced and filling meal.
1 cup brown rice
2 cups water
1 tablespoon olive oil
1 pound lean ground beef (90% lean)
1 medium onion, diced
2 cloves garlic, minced
1 cup bell pepper, diced
1 cup broccoli florets
1 teaspoon ground cumin
1 teaspoon smoked paprika
1/2 teaspoon black pepper
1/2 teaspoon salt
1/4 cup low sodium soy sauce
1/4 cup chopped fresh parsley
Rinse the brown rice under cold water until the water runs clear.
In a medium saucepan, combine the rinsed brown rice and 2 cups of water. Bring to a boil over high heat.
Once boiling, reduce heat to low, cover, and simmer for 25 minutes or until rice is tender and water is absorbed. Remove from heat and let it sit covered for 5 minutes.
While the rice cooks, heat the olive oil in a large skillet over medium heat.
Add the diced onion and cook for 3-4 minutes until translucent.
Add the minced garlic and cook for 1 minute until fragrant.
Add the lean ground beef to the skillet. Cook, breaking it apart with a spatula, until browned and cooked through, about 6-8 minutes.
Stir in the diced bell pepper and broccoli florets. Cook for 5 minutes until vegetables are tender but still crisp.
Add the ground cumin, smoked paprika, black pepper, and salt to the beef and vegetable mixture. Stir well to combine.
Pour in the low sodium soy sauce and cook for an additional 2 minutes, stirring frequently.
Fluff the cooked brown rice with a fork and add it to the skillet. Stir everything together until well combined and heated through.
Remove from heat and sprinkle chopped fresh parsley on top before serving.
